Handelek is located just a 1-minute walk from Oskar Schindler's Factory and museum, at one of Krakow's most up and coming neighborhoods. This bistro is always busy with locals who know exactly where to find one of Krakow's best breakfast menus.
The restaurant is located in an old factory building and this is why it still has big windows and high ceilings. The seating area is overly spacious but it is ideal for a cosy breakfast. I love the open kitchen because it gives you a sneak peek into the hard work that goes into preparing every dish.
But this is not my favorite thing about Handelek. The best thing is the bread. Handelek serves bread that is prepared in their own artisan bakery that uses flour from local mills around Krakow.
My dish of choice is the award-winning scrambled eggs with oscypek (a traditional polish cheese). On days when I can't resist my sweet tooth, I also order a "to-go" challah bread which I usually finish on the drive home. If you are on the lookout for a more Polish breakfast option, then make sure to order open-face sandwiches with different toppings.
Handelek bistro is not visible from the street, so if you are driving leave your car somewhere close, take a short walk and explore the area before having your brunch there!
